The Global Protonic Ceramic Fuel Cell Market is on a trajectory of substantial growth, with its value set to soar from USD 96.5 million in 2024 to approximately USD 942.8 million by 2034. This development is fueled by the escalating need for clean and efficient energy solutions, where protonic ceramic fuel cells (PCFCs) play a vital role. PCFCs are garnering attention due to their high energy conversion efficiency and lower emissions compared to conventional energy sources. Industries and governments globally are intensifying their focus on shrinking carbon footprints and bolstering energy security, propelling the market's expansion. Technological advancements and material innovations in PCFCs are creating new avenues for their application across various sectors, driving market growth and positioning PCFCs as a pivotal player in the transition to sustainable energy. North America currently leads the market share, valued at USD 33.4 million, owing to its robust research infrastructure and early adoption of fuel cell technologies. In contrast, the Asia-Pacific region is witnessing substantial growth, propelled by an increasing emphasis on sustainable energy solutions and rapid industrialization. Protonic Ceramic Fuel Cells find applications across various domains, from residential power supply to automotive advancements, offering reliable and efficient energy solutions. With benefits such as reduced carbon emissions and lower energy costs, businesses are adopting PCFCs for commercial energy systems. Moreover, the compact and portable nature of PCFCs makes them ideal for emergency power generation and portable power solutions, catering to a wide array of needs.
